Sequencing and Placement of Noise Walls and Retaining Walls on Complex TxDOT Projects
Difficulties arise when constructing noise wall and retaining walls due to conflicts with utilities, construction phasing conflicts, and inadequate access. Design manuals and design guides from the TxDOT and various other Department of Transportations (DOTs) around the United States mention items to consider during design. These manuals mention utilities and other aspects of construction as potential issues when designing noise and retaining walls but fail to provide details about how to avoid or address these issues. The purpose of the research is to provide guidance on the sequencing and placement of noise walls and sound walls on complex projects. The research includes examining issues such as noise and retaining wall selection, standards and specifications, preferred methods and best practices for sequencing and placement, and design and construction procedures. In addition to the report, the deliverables of the research include a guidebook for the sequencing and placement of design features and recommendations for additions to the TxDOT manuals.
